Amsterdam: R & G Wetstein, 1718. First Dutch Edition. Hardcover. Pale marginal dampstain affecting some pages but generally very clean and bright, the binding Fine housed in a Very Good marbled paper slipcase. Small quarto (6" x 7-5/8") bound in modern half green morocco leather and paper patterned boards with matching morocco corners and a heavily gilt-decorated spine with four raised bands and a gilt-lettered blue morocco label, top edge gilt; (16), 406, (9) pages. First published in French in 1716, this edition includes information about the Jesuit activities in Paraguay not published previously. Illustrated with 37 maps, city plans, plates of natives, and natural history specimens, many folding, including Plate 9 which depicts the Chilean game of La Sueca and which is widely regarded as one of the earliest printed depictions of a form of golf.

Borba de Moraes p. 329; Hill, page 115 (1716 edition); Sabin 25927; Tiele 361.
